Macy’s slashes sales outlook; retailer struggles for cash-strapped shoppers

Iconic department store Macy’s Inc. slashed its annual sales outlook after disappointing second-quarter earnings as it struggles to attract customers hit by inflation. Macy’s cuts off talks with Arkhouse, Brigade

See what’s clicking on FoxBusiness.com Macy’s said Monday it was halting talks with Arkhouse Management and Brigade Capital Management about a possible acquisition. The company said the latest proposal from the two investment firms “remains unviable and fails to deliver compelling value to Macy’s shareholders.” It will instead continue to pursue a turnaround plan.
